Abstract The synthesis of the potential bridging ligand (C 6 H 5) 2 PCH 2 CH 2 Si (CH 3) 2 C 5 H 4 (3) is described. The ferrocene (6 derived from 3 has been found to form macrocyclic complexes with metal fragments NiCl 2, NiBr 2, and Co 2 (CO) 6.
